Output 693266b327a52dac127d73c6ffc9703026001fb8ebcc6b8e2212f77e42801dbe: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7060b901b04839308819cd9ee78f496215d286 OP_EQUAL
address
3Mc1rWadA4TwGaz51GPwXVRZy6PG1kmgXA
transaction
693266b327a52dac127d73c6ffc9703026001fb8ebcc6b8e2212f77e42801dbe